1. A controller (60) that controls behavior of a lean vehicle (100), the controller comprising:
a control section (62) configured to perform an anti-lock braking operation for suppressing locking of a rear wheel (4) by increasing/reducing a braking force or drive power of the rear wheel (4) of the lean vehicle (100) and thereby controlling a slip degree of the rear wheel (4) to a slip degree target, wherein
in the case where a slide request, which is a request by a rider to make the lean vehicle (100) slide, is present, the control section (62) implements a slide control mode in which the anti-lock braking operation is performed by setting the slip degree target to be higher than that of a case where the slide request is absent.
